草庐IT

(python实现)一篇文章教会你k-means聚类算法(包括最优聚类数目k的确定)

目录摘要1.K-means算法1.1聚类算法简介1.2K-means聚类算法1.3代码实现2.最优聚类数目K的确定2.1手肘法--Elbow(经验方法)2.2SilhouetteCoefficient(轮廓系数,理论方法)2.3Calinski-HarabaszCriterion(卡林斯基-哈拉巴斯指标,CH值,理论方法)2.4Davies-BouldinCriterion(戴维斯-博尔丁指标,DB值,理论方法)摘要Kmeans算法中,K值所决定的是在该聚类算法中,所要分配聚类的簇的多少。Kmeans算法对初始值是⽐较敏感的,对于同样的k值,选取的点不同,会影响算法的聚类效果和迭代的次数。本文

【华为OD机试真题 Python语言】161、机器人可活动的最大网格点数目 | 机试真题+思路参考+代码解析

文章目录一、题目🎃题目描述🎃输入输出🎃样例1二、思路参考三、代码参考作者:KJ.JK🍂个人博客首页:KJ.JK 🍂专栏介绍:华为OD机试真题汇总,定期更新华为OD各个时间阶段的机试真题,每日定时更新,本专栏将使用Python语言进行更新解答,包含真题,思路分析,代码参考,欢迎大家订阅学习一、题目🎃题目描述现有一个机器人,可放置于MxN的网格中任意位置,每个网格包含一个整数编号,当相邻网格的数字编号差值的绝对值小于等于1时,机器人可以在网格间移动。 问题:求机器人可活动的最大范围对应的网格点数目

LeetCode.每日一题 2427. 公因子的数目

 Halo,这里是Ppeua。平时主要更新C语言,C++,数据结构算法......感兴趣就关注我吧!你定不会失望。🌈个人主页:主页链接🌈算法专栏:专栏链接     我会一直往里填充内容哒!🌈LeetCode专栏:专栏链接     目前在刷初级算法的LeetBook。若每日一题当中有力所能及的题目,也会当天做完发出🌈代码仓库:Gitee链接🌈点击关注=收获更多优质内容🌈目录题目:公因子的数目题解:代码实现: 公约数的个数与公约数之和:完结撒花: 题目:公因子的数目题解:是一题简单题,我们借此来复习下数论里的求最大公约数。先给出一种解法:暴力枚举将一个数的所有约数枚举出来,存入数组,之后再用数组中

LeetCode.每日一题 2427. 公因子的数目

 Halo,这里是Ppeua。平时主要更新C语言,C++,数据结构算法......感兴趣就关注我吧!你定不会失望。🌈个人主页:主页链接🌈算法专栏:专栏链接     我会一直往里填充内容哒!🌈LeetCode专栏:专栏链接     目前在刷初级算法的LeetBook。若每日一题当中有力所能及的题目,也会当天做完发出🌈代码仓库:Gitee链接🌈点击关注=收获更多优质内容🌈目录题目:公因子的数目题解:代码实现: 公约数的个数与公约数之和:完结撒花: 题目:公因子的数目题解:是一题简单题,我们借此来复习下数论里的求最大公约数。先给出一种解法:暴力枚举将一个数的所有约数枚举出来,存入数组,之后再用数组中

1 java获取cpu核心数目

java获取cpu核心数目intprocessors=Runtime.getRuntime().availableProcessors();

python 统计文件夹下的文件夹/某类型文件的数目

        用代码读取文件时,有时需要统计某文件夹下所有文件的数目,并读取指定数目的文件!我们通常使用python的os模块完成统计工作,具体方法如下:1.统计某文件夹下的文件夹和文件的总个数(不包含文件夹的子文件夹和子文件)可通过endswith函数筛选出指定类型的文件数目importosfilePath=os.getcwd()#获得当前文件夹的路径num=1FileNum=0csvFileNum=0#os.listdir(filePath)会读取出当前文件夹下的文件夹和文件forfileinos.listdir(filePath):FileNum+=1#统计当前文件夹下的文件夹(不包含

python 统计文件夹下的文件夹/某类型文件的数目

        用代码读取文件时,有时需要统计某文件夹下所有文件的数目,并读取指定数目的文件!我们通常使用python的os模块完成统计工作,具体方法如下:1.统计某文件夹下的文件夹和文件的总个数(不包含文件夹的子文件夹和子文件)可通过endswith函数筛选出指定类型的文件数目importosfilePath=os.getcwd()#获得当前文件夹的路径num=1FileNum=0csvFileNum=0#os.listdir(filePath)会读取出当前文件夹下的文件夹和文件forfileinos.listdir(filePath):FileNum+=1#统计当前文件夹下的文件夹(不包含

华为OD机试真题 Java 实现【最多提取子串数目】【2023Q1 100分】

一、题目描述给定由[a-z]26个英文小写字母组成的字符串A和B,其中A中可能存在重复字母,B中不会存在重复字母,现从字符串A中按规则挑选一些字母,可以组成字符串B。挑选规则如下:同一个位置的字母只能被挑选一次;被挑选字母的相对先后顺序不能改变;求最多可以同时从A中挑选多少组能组成B的字符串。二、输入描述输入为2行,第1行输入字符串A,第2行输入字符串B,行首行尾无多余空格,其中A、B均由[a-z]26个英文小写字母组成。00三、输出描述输出1行,包含1个数字,表示最多可以同时从A中挑选多少组能组成B的字符串,行末无多余空格。无需验证输入格式和输入数据合法性。四、解题思路1、将字符串A和字符串

华为OD机试题,用 Java 解【计算礼品发放的最小分组数目】问题

华为Od必看系列华为OD机试全流程解析+经验分享,题型分享,防作弊指南华为od机试,独家整理已参加机试人员的实战技巧华为od2023|什么是华为od,od薪资待遇,od机试题清单华为OD机试真题大全,用Python解华为机试题|机试宝典使用说明参加华为od机试,一定要注意不要完全背诵代码,需要理解之后模仿写出,通过率才会高。华为OD清单查看地址:https://blog.csdn.net/hihell/category_12201821.html华为OD详细说明:https://dream.blog.csdn.net/article/details/128980

【LeetCode每日一题】【2023/1/24】1828. 统计一个圆中点的数目

文章目录1828.统计一个圆中点的数目方法1:枚举1828.统计一个圆中点的数目LeetCode:1828.统计一个圆中点的数目中等\color{#FFB800}{中等}中等给你一个数组points,其中points[i]=[x_i,y_i],表示第i个点在二维平面上的坐标。多个点可能会有相同的坐标。同时给你一个数组queries,其中queries[j]=[x_j,y_j,r_j],表示一个圆心在(x_j,y_j)且半径为r_j的圆。对于每一个查询queries[j],计算在第j个圆内点的数目。如果一个点在圆的边界上,我们同样认为它在圆内。请你返回一个数组answer,其中answer[j]